Founded more than 50 years ago by dancer and choreographer Amalia Hernández—Latin America’s most important choreographer—to preserve the historical dance traditions of Mexico, Ballet Folklórico de México de Amalia Hernández is Mexico’s oldest and most celebrated folklórico dance company. The ensemble today features a cast of 75 dancers, singers, and musicians that expertly presents songs and dances from many historical eras and from several different regions in Mexico.
